Councillor Tara Ney (Incumbent) received the highest number of votes, 3,899 out of a possible 6,029.

In 2011 the estimated eligible voter turnout for the Oak Bay (District) was 44.3%, which was 13.8% higher than than the average BC municipal turnout of 30.6%.

Women make up 57.1% of this Council. The BC average for municipal councils is 34.1%.
